Tested the portable recording setup (Giant Squid Audio Labs mic with Gemini iKey). Really need to get the appropriate adapters to use the K&K pre-amp in between the two: the existing setup works but is unusable due to low levels. Nothing's captured. The mic has a stereo 1/8" jack, the Gemini iKey has phono sockets, and the K&K has two 1/4" sockets. Need to get to Radio Shack / Guitar Center and play mix-and-match with the cables until I get a functioning signal chain, and do it before next Saturday hopefully.
